Paige Kennedy: The Authentic Voice of Modern Country Pop

Paige Kennedy is a compelling singer-songwriter who has carved a distinct space within the contemporary country pop landscape. Hailing from Nashville, Tennessee, she achieved a significant commercial milestone when her debut album, "Heartland Echoes," entered the Billboard 200 chart at number 42 and spawned a certified Gold single.

Early career

Born in 1995, Paige Kennedy grew up immersed in the rich musical culture of her hometown, Nashville. Her journey began not on a major stage, but through consistent performances at local songwriters' rounds and self-releasing her original material on digital platforms.

This grassroots approach caught the attention of independent label Red Clay Records, which signed her in 2017. Her first EP under the label, "Nashville Grey," showcased her narrative songwriting and laid the foundation for her future sound.

Breakthrough

Paige Kennedy's breakthrough arrived in 2020 with the release of her single "Dust & Desire." The track became a sleeper hit, gaining momentum through country radio and streaming playlists. Its success led to the album "Heartland Echoes" in 2021, which debuted on the Billboard charts and established her as a new force in the genre.

The album's lead single, "Dust & Desire," was certified Gold by the RIAA for moving over 500,000 units. This success solidified her partnership with Red Clay Records and led to opening slots on major national tours.

Key tracks

Dust & Desire — This Gold-certified single served as her mainstream breakthrough, receiving heavy rotation on country radio stations nationwide.

Heartland Echoes — The title track from her debut album exemplifies her signature blend of organic country instrumentation with polished pop production.

Interstate Lines — A fan-favorite deep cut known for its vivid storytelling and emotional vocal delivery, often highlighted in her live performances.

Neon Slow Dance — This collaboration with veteran songwriter Brett Marshall became a top 20 hit on the Country Airplay chart in 2022.

Following her debut album's success, Paige Kennedy focused on touring and collaborations. She co-wrote "Small Town Famous" for fellow artist Clara May in 2022 and performed at the Grand Ole Opry that same year.

Her sophomore album, "Wild and Clear," arrived in 2023, showcasing a more mature and sonically adventurous direction. The project included a notable duet with established country rock artist J.D. Rivers on the track "Two Lane High."
